Verse in Context
Understanding the surrounding verses prevents misinterpretation:
Moreover in those days the nobles of Judah sent many letters unto Tobiah, and {the letters} of Tobiah came unto them. {sent...: Heb. multiplied their letters passing to Tobiah}
For {there were} many in Judah sworn unto him, because he {was} the son in law of Shechaniah the son of Arah; and his son Johanan had taken the daughter of Meshullam the son of Berechiah.
Also they reported his good deeds before me, and uttered my words to him. {And} Tobiah sent letters to put me in fear. {words: or, matters}
